The Stanley Quencher and YETI Rambler dominate the premium tumbler market, and choosing between them sparks genuine debate. Both promise elite insulation and rugged construction, but their designs, lids, and daily-use experiences differ in ways that matter. We used both daily for weeks to find out which earns a permanent spot in your cupboard.

The Stanley Quencher wins for ergonomic daily hydration with its handle and comfort-grip design. The YETI Rambler takes the durability crown with thicker construction and superior impact resistance. Both keep drinks cold all day.

Both tumblers use double-wall vacuum insulation and keep ice for 8+ hours in warm conditions. The YETI’s thicker stainless steel construction gives it a marginal edge in extreme heat retention, but the difference is negligible for everyday use. Both will keep your morning iced coffee cold until the afternoon without issue.

The Stanley Quencher’s built-in handle and tapered base that fits car cupholders make it the more practical daily driver. The YETI Rambler’s clean, cylindrical design is more minimalist but less cupholder-friendly in larger sizes. Stanley also offers more color options and seasonal releases, which matters if aesthetics are part of your carry.
